What Happens Next
We know reaching out takes courage. Here's exactly what you can expect from us — step by step, no surprises.
Reach Out Today
Call us, send an email, or start the online intake — whichever feels right. A real person will respond during business hours. No judgment, no pressure.
Call (410) 934-7976Quick Prescreen Intake
A short online form (3–7 minutes) so we can understand your situation before we speak. You can also complete it over the phone if you prefer.
Start IntakeSchedule Your Assessment
We'll reach out to set up a full clinical assessment — a conversation, not an interrogation. We'll determine which level of care fits your needs.
Learn What to ExpectStart the Right Level of Care
Begin your program — whether that's Outpatient, Intensive Outpatient, or Partial Hospitalization. We meet you where you are.
Explore ProgramsBuild Stability & Support
As you progress, we help connect you to housing resources, peer support, and community resources that reinforce your recovery.
Housing SupportStay Connected
Recovery is ongoing. As you step down or transition out of active treatment, we remain a resource and help you stay connected to support.
